Partner in private seed company arrested

Hyderabad, Nov 13 (UNI) The City Police today arrested a partner in the private seed company for supplying spurious blackgram seeds to farmers during the Khariff season in Andhra Pradesh.

According to a press release here, the police arrested D Kiran Kunar, partner of the Lakshmi Venkateswara Seeds, on a complaint lodged by the Managing Director of the State Seed Development Corporation, The private seed company had signed an agreement with the government to supply 1209 quintals of blackgram seeds to the farmers on subsidy in the Khariff season.

However, the supplied seeds, which were sown, did not yield any result and found to be spurious.

More than 5000 farmers in Krishna, Kurnool, Nizamabad, Karim Nagar and Adilabad were affected and the government money, worth Rs three crore, was wasted.

The accused was produced before a city court and remanded in judicial custody, the release added.
